Pempheris vanicolensis Cuvier in Cuvier & Valenciennes 1831 View in CoL —Vanikoro sweeper

Status at New Ireland. New record, based on specimen photographed at Lissenung Island, Kavieng District, 20 m depth, by Dean Tully on 8 July 2011; a video of a specimen taken at Nubilus Island , off eastern New Hanover , 3–25 m depth, St. KR 90, in 2014 (identified by Barry C. Russell).

Distribution and habitat. New Ireland: 1, 2.—General distribution: Red Sea and East Africa east to Vanuatu and New Caledonia. Found in coral and rocky reefs, hiding in caves during the day; also entering estuaries and freshwater streams, 1–25 m depth. Marine.

Remark. As the genus Pempheris is currently being revised by John E. Randall and collaborators, the classification of this species is provisional and may change at a later stage.
